Summary

Wytec International, a telecommunications company, has been awarded a multi-state government contract to provide AI gunshot detection smart sensors and Private LTE technology to over 170 US Cities, 50 Counties, and 40 Special Districts. The contract was secured through the TXShare Cooperative Purchasing Program and the North Central Texas Council of Governments.

Wytec has partnered with Trabus Technologies and Lemko Corporation to develop their smart sensor solutions. Trabus Technologies specializes in wireless technologies and AI/ML, while Lemko Corporation deploys commercial networks worldwide using 4G and 5G technology. Wytec is offering a no-cost Proof of Concept demonstration of its AI smart sensor technology to select TXShare members.
